Germany dismisses remarks by EU’s von der Leyen on troops for Ukraine
Germany’s defense minister rebuked von der Leyen’s comments about EU troop plans for Ukraine, citing lack of mandate.
Insight
Reflects internal EU disagreements over military involvement and the limits of institutional authority.
EU chief’s plane hit by suspected Russian GPS jamming in Bulgaria: Commission
Ursula von der Leyen’s plane experienced GPS jamming over Bulgaria, suspected to be Russian electronic interference.
Insight
Raises alarm over aviation security and Russia’s use of hybrid threat tactics.
Finland’s Stubb eyes progress on US-backed Ukraine security plans
President Stubb says work on U.S.-supported security guarantees for Ukraine is ongoing but requires a peace deal first.
Insight
Illustrates the cautious but forward-leaning search for post-conflict security arrangements.
Ukraine backers to discuss post-war guarantees at Thursday summit
A virtual summit of ~30 countries will explore security guarantees for Ukraine after a peace agreement.
Insight
Signals coordinated international planning for Ukraine’s future security framework.
Ukraine announces representatives for governing council of joint investment fund
Ukraine named its representatives (Minister Sobolev, deputy Perelyhin, Karasevych) to a US-backed reconstruction fund council.
Insight
Marks operational progress in post-war recovery finance framework.
Russia may cut growth forecast again to 1.2%, news agencies say
Russian agencies report a potential downgrade of the 2025 growth forecast to 1.2%, exceeding deficit expectations.
Insight
Highlights economic strain and budgetary pressures in the face of prolonged conflict and sanctions.
